文档解析
本文是关于实时调度理论的详细介绍,作者李曦来自计算机系计算机应用研究室。文中首先介绍了CPS(Cyber-Physical Systems,赛博物理系统)的架构模型,并将任务模型定义为“一个功能等于一个任务”,根据调度复杂性将任务分为三个等级:1级为纯周期性任务,2级为大部分周期性任务加上少量异步事件,3级为异步或事件驱动型任务。接着,文章深入探讨了实时任务的类型、约束模型、调度算法、及时性与效率等关键概念,并强调了优先级目标和可调度性测试的重要性。文中还讨论了任务的状态、定时、执行时间等概念,并对任务调度进行了分类,包括静态调度和动态调度。此外,文章还分析了多种实时调度算法,如Round-Robin、RM(Rate Monotonic)、DM(Deadline Monotonic)和EDF(Earliest Deadline First),并讨论了它们的优缺点及适用场景。最后,文章提到了实时系统中可能出现的复杂性问题,如Tick Scheduling、任务模型假设不合理等,并强调了进行可调度性测试的必要性。
猜您喜欢
推荐内容
开源项目推荐 更多
热门活动
热门器件
用户搜过
随便看看
热门下载
热门文章
热门标签
评论